You are viewing a plain text version of this content. The canonical link for it is here.
Posted to issues@cloudstack.apache.org by "angeline shen (JIRA)" <ji...@apache.org> on 2013/07/23 01:16:48 UTC

[jira] [Closed] (CLOUDSTACK-3311) PVLAN - vmware dvswitch - stop/start nd reboot Virtual router FAIL

     [ https://issues.apache.org/jira/browse/CLOUDSTACK-3311?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]

angeline shen closed CLOUDSTACK-3311.
-------------------------------------


Verified   build   http://repo-ccp.citrix.com/releases/ASF/rhel/6.3/4.2/CloudPlatform-4.2-245-rhel6.3.tar.gz
                
> PVLAN - vmware dvswitch - stop/start nd reboot Virtual router FAIL 
> -------------------------------------------------------------------
>
>                 Key: CLOUDSTACK-3311
>                 URL: https://issues.apache.org/jira/browse/CLOUDSTACK-3311
>             Project: CloudStack
>          Issue Type: Bug
>      Security Level: Public(Anyone can view this level - this is the default.) 
>          Components: Management Server
>    Affects Versions: 4.2.0
>         Environment: MS     10.223.195.113    CloudPlatform-4.2-129-rhel6.3.tar.gz
> host    ESXi  5.0    
>            Reporter: angeline shen
>            Assignee: Venkata Siva Vijayendra Bhamidipati
>            Priority: Critical
>             Fix For: 4.2.0
>
>         Attachments: management-server.log.gz
>
>
> 1. advance zone.   pvlan guest network.    create domain admin and user accounts.
> 2. login as domain admin. Deploy VMs.   login as user. Deploy VMs
> 3. stop VR. start VR fail.    reboot VR fail.    due to:
> 2013-07-01 11:04:00,772 WARN  [vmware.resource.VmwareResource] (DirectAgent-22:10.223.81.41) StartCommand failed due to Exception: java.lang.Exception
> Message: PVLAN ID 1612 is already in use as a promiscuous VLAN in the DVSwitch
> java.lang.Exception: PVLAN ID 1612 is already in use as a promiscuous VLAN in the DVSwitch
> MS  log:
> 2013-07-01 11:04:00,752 INFO  [vmware.resource.VmwareResource] (DirectAgent-22:10.223.81.41) Prepare network on vmwaredvs P[dvSwitch2:untagged] with name prefix: cloud.guest
> 2013-07-01 11:04:00,767 INFO  [vmware.mo.HypervisorHostHelper] (DirectAgent-22:10.223.81.41) Found distributed vSwitch com.vmware.vim25.ManagedObjectReference@7a2ae54d
> 2013-07-01 11:04:00,772 ERROR [vmware.mo.HypervisorHostHelper] (DirectAgent-22:10.223.81.41) PVLAN ID 1612 is already in use as a promiscuous VLAN in the DVSwitch
> 2013-07-01 11:04:00,772 WARN  [vmware.resource.VmwareResource] (DirectAgent-22:10.223.81.41) StartCommand failed due to Exception: java.lang.Exception
> Message: PVLAN ID 1612 is already in use as a promiscuous VLAN in the DVSwitch
> java.lang.Exception: PVLAN ID 1612 is already in use as a promiscuous VLAN in the DVSwitch
>         at com.cloud.hypervisor.vmware.mo.HypervisorHostHelper.prepareNetwork(HypervisorHostHelper.java:512)
>         at com.cloud.hypervisor.vmware.resource.VmwareResource.prepareNetworkFromNicInfo(VmwareResource.java:2926)
>         at com.cloud.hypervisor.vmware.resource.VmwareResource.execute(VmwareResource.java:2675)
>         at com.cloud.hypervisor.vmware.resource.VmwareResource.executeRequest(VmwareResource.java:476)
>         at com.cloud.agent.manager.DirectAgentAttache$Task.run(DirectAgentAttache.java:186)
>         at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:471)
>         at java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:334)
>         at java.util.concurrent.FutureTask.run(FutureTask.java:166)
>         at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.access$101(ScheduledThreadPoolExecutor.java:165)
>         at java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.run(ScheduledThreadPoolExecutor.java:266)
>         at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1110)
>         at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:603)
>         at java.lang.Thread.run(Thread.java:679)
> 2013-07-01 11:04:00,774 DEBUG [agent.manager.DirectAgentAttache] (DirectAgent-22:null) Seq 2-2101805090: Cancelling because one of the answers is false and it is stop on error.
> 2013-07-01 11:04:00,774 DEBUG [agent.manager.DirectAgentAttache] (DirectAgent-22:null) Seq 2-2101805090: Response Received: 
> 2013-07-01 11:04:00,775 DEBUG [agent.transport.Request] (DirectAgent-22:null) Seq 2-2101805090: Processing:  { Ans: , MgmtId: 6655051826959, via: 2, Ver: v1, Flags: 10, [{"StartAnswer":{"vm":{"id":4,"name":"r-4-VM","bootload
> er":"HVM","type":"DomainRouter","cpus":1,"minSpeed":500,"maxSpeed":500,"minRam":134217728,"maxRam":134217728,"arch":"i686","os":"Debian GNU/Linux 5.0 (32-bit)","bootArgs":" template=domP name=r-4-VM eth0ip=10.223.161.141 eth
> 0mask=255.255.255.192 gateway=10.223.161.129 domain=cs1cloud.internal dhcprange=10.223.161.129 eth1ip=10.223.81.48 eth1mask=255.255.255.192 mgmtcidr=10.223.195.0/24 localgw=10.223.81.1 type=dhcpsrvr disable_rp_filter=true ex
> tra_pubnics=2 dns1=10.223.110.254 nic_macs=06:d1:0e:00:00:15|02:00:6e:b1:00:14","rebootOnCrash":false,"enableHA":true,"limitCpuUse":false,"enableDynamicallyScaleVm":false,"vncPassword":"64e0048090cecfd7","params":{"nicAdapte
> r":"E1000"},"uuid":"a373ef8b-ea9a-4ce8-9ffe-756a5aee3cf6","disks":[{"id":22,"name":"ROOT-4","mountPoint":"/export/home/angie/primary/vmpvlan","path":"ROOT-4-22","size":2097152000,"type":"ROOT","storagePoolType":"NetworkFiles
> ystem","storagePoolUuid":"344d8c05-201a-39dc-914d-3fa2354ea53d","deviceId":0}],"nics":[{"deviceId":0,"networkRateMbps":200,"defaultNic":true,"uuid":"4ee12eb9-0ab2-4845-ada7-d9f40cee15a1","ip":"10.223.161.141","netmask":"255.
> 255.255.192","gateway":"10.223.161.129","mac":"06:d1:0e:00:00:15","dns1":"10.223.110.254","broadcastType":"Pvlan","type":"Guest","broadcastUri":"pvlan://1612-i997","isolationUri":"vlan://1612","isSecurityGroupEnabled":false}
> ,{"deviceId":1,"networkRateMbps":-1,"defaultNic":false,"uuid":"0b9556a5-8ff5-403d-bcc4-a8d889f889c5","ip":"10.223.81.48","netmask":"255.255.255.192","gateway":"10.223.81.1","mac":"02:00:6e:b1:00:14","broadcastType":"Native",
> "type":"Control","isSecurityGroupEnabled":false}]},"result":false,"details":"StartCommand failed due to Exception: java.lang.Exception\nMessage: PVLAN ID 1612 is already in use as a promiscuous VLAN in the DVSwitch\n","wait"
> :0}}] }
> 2013-07-01 11:04:00,775 DEBUG [agent.transport.Request] (Job-Executor-2:job-12) Seq 2-2101805090: Received:  { Ans: , MgmtId: 6655051826959, via: 2, Ver: v1, Flags: 10, { StartAnswer } }
> 2013-07-01 11:04:00,780 INFO  [cloud.vm.VirtualMachineManagerImpl] (Job-Executor-2:job-12) Unable to start VM on Host[-2-Routing] due to StartCommand failed due to Exception: java.lang.Exception
> Message: PVLAN ID 1612 is already in use as a promiscuous VLAN in the DVSwitch
> 2013-07-01 11:04:00,784 DEBUG [cloud.vm.VirtualMachineManagerImpl] (Job-Executor-2:job-12) Cleaning up resources for the vm VM[DomainRouter|r-4-VM] in Starting state
> 2013-07-01 11:04:00,785 DEBUG [agent.transport.Request] (Job-Executor-2:job-12) Seq 2-2101805091: Sending  { Cmd , MgmtId: 6655051826959, via: 2, Ver: v1, Flags: 100011, [{"StopCommand":{"isProxy":false,"executeInSequence":f
> alse,"vmName":"r-4-VM","wait":0}}] }
> 2013-07-01 11:04:00,785 DEBUG [agent.transport.Request] (Job-Executor-2:job-12) Seq 2-2101805091: Executing:  { Cmd , MgmtId: 6655051826959, via: 2, Ver: v1, Flags: 100011, [{"StopCommand":{"isProxy":false,"executeInSequence
> ":false,"vmName":"r-4-VM","wait":0}}] }
> 2013-07-01 11:04:00,904 DEBUG [cloud.capacity.CapacityManagerImpl] (Job-Executor-2:job-12) release mem from host: 2, old used: 1207959552,reserved: 134217728, total: 17169530880; new used: 1073741824,reserved:134217728; movedfromreserved: false,moveToReserveredfalse
> 2013-07-01 11:04:00,916 ERROR [cloud.async.AsyncJobManagerImpl] (Job-Executor-2:job-12) Unexpected exception while executing org.apache.cloudstack.api.command.admin.router.RebootRouterCmd
> com.cloud.exception.InsufficientServerCapacityException: Unable to create a deployment for VM[DomainRouter|r-4-VM]Scope=interface com.cloud.dc.DataCenter; id=1
>         at com.cloud.vm.VirtualMachineManagerImpl.advanceStart(VirtualMachineManagerImpl.java:819)
>         at com.cloud.vm.VirtualMachineManagerImpl.start(VirtualMachineManagerImpl.java:556)
>         at com.cloud.network.router.VirtualNetworkApplianceManagerImpl.start(VirtualNetworkApplianceManagerImpl.java:2725)
>         at com.cloud.network.router.VirtualNetworkApplianceManagerImpl.startVirtualRouter(VirtualNetworkApplianceManagerImpl.java:1866)
>         at com.cloud.network.router.VirtualNetworkApplianceManagerImpl.startRouter(VirtualNetworkApplianceManagerImpl.java:3124)
>         at com.cloud.network.router.VirtualNetworkApplianceManagerImpl.rebootRouter(VirtualNetworkApplianceManagerImpl.java:628)
>         at com.cloud.utils.component.ComponentInstantiationPostProcessor$InterceptorDispatcher.intercept(ComponentInstantiationPostProcessor.java:125)
>         at org.apache.cloudstack.api.command.admin.router.RebootRouterCmd.execute(RebootRouterCmd.java:99)
>         at com.cloud.api.ApiDispatcher.dispatch(ApiDispatcher.java:155)
>         at com.cloud.async.AsyncJobManagerImpl$1.run(AsyncJobManagerImpl.java:437)
>         at java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:471)
>         at java.util.concurrent.FutureTask$Sync.innerRun(FutureTask.java:334)
>         at java.util.concurrent.FutureTask.run(FutureTask.java:166)
>         at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1110)
>         at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:603)
>         at java.lang.Thread.run(Thread.java:679)
> 2013-07-01 11:04:00,917 DEBUG [cloud.async.AsyncJobManagerImpl] (Job-Executor-2:job-12) Complete async job-12, jobStatus: 2, resultCode: 530, result: Error Code: 530 Error text: Unable to create a deployment for VM[DomainRouter|r-4-VM]
> 2013-07-01 11:04:00,957 DEBUG [network.router.VirtualNetworkApplianceManagerImpl] (RouterStatusMonitor-1:null) Found 0 routers to update status. 
> 2013-07-01 11:04:00,959 DEBUG [network.router.VirtualNetworkApplianceManagerImpl] (RouterStatusMonitor-1:null) Found 0 networks to update RvR status. 
> 2013-07-01 11:04:01,009 DEBUG [network.router.VirtualNetworkApplianceManagerImpl] (RouterStatusMonitor-1:null) Found 0 routers to update status. 

--
This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ators
For more information on JIRA, see: http://www.atlassian.com/software/jira